Dear Abhisek, here is the code for it:
a = [1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10];
indices_of_values2save = [4 5 6 7];
count = 1;
for i = 1:length(a)
if any(i == indices_of_values2save)
b(count) = a(i);
count = count + 1;
end
end

data2 = data1(seg1:seg2); % Extract indexes seg1 through seg2 into new vector.
